    save the image as file

    anyone know now to save the image as file(jpeg/gif)??

    Add this method to your code and call this method in a suitable place(in
    a button press event)

    public void saveFile()
    {
    try{
    URL url = new URL(source);
    String dateStamp = DateTime().toString().replace(':', '-');
    String imageName;
    imageName = "Name for the image" + ".jpg";

    InputStream is = url.openStream();
    FileOutputStream fos = new FileOutputStream(imageName);
    int ib;
    while((ib = is.read()) != -1)
    {
    fos.write(ib);
    }
    }catch(IOException e){
    e.printStackTrace();
    }catch(java.beans.PropertyVetoException ep){}

    }
